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 10 of 19 for ResourceV1alpha2 (0.22 sec)

  1. pkg/controller/resourceclaim/controller_test.go

    				claim.Spec.AllocationMode = resourcev1alpha2.AllocationModeImmediate
    				return []*resourcev1alpha2.ResourceClaim{claim}
    			}(),
    			expectedClaims: func() []resourcev1alpha2.ResourceClaim {
    				claim := testClaimAllocated.DeepCopy()
    				claim.Spec.AllocationMode = resourcev1alpha2.AllocationModeImmediate
    				return []resourcev1alpha2.ResourceClaim{*claim}
    			}(),
    			expectedMetrics: expectedMetrics{0, 0},
    		},
    		{
    Registered: Sat Jun 15 01:39:40 UTC 2024
    - Last Modified: Mon May 06 08:56:16 UTC 2024
    - 28.2K bytes
    - Viewed (0)
  2. pkg/kubelet/cm/dra/manager_test.go

    				},
    				Spec: resourcev1alpha2.ResourceClaimSpec{
    					ResourceClassName: "test-class",
    				},
    				Status: resourcev1alpha2.ResourceClaimStatus{
    					DriverName: driverName,
    					Allocation: &resourcev1alpha2.AllocationResult{
    						ResourceHandles: []resourcev1alpha2.ResourceHandle{
    							{Data: "test-data", DriverName: driverName},
    						},
    					},
    					ReservedFor: []resourcev1alpha2.ResourceClaimConsumerReference{
    Registered: Sat Jun 15 01:39:40 UTC 2024
    - Last Modified: Fri May 03 13:30:29 UTC 2024
    - 42K bytes
    - Viewed (0)
  3. pkg/scheduler/framework/plugins/dynamicresources/dynamicresources_test.go

    			claims:      []*resourcev1alpha2.ResourceClaim{pendingDelayedClaim},
    			schedulings: []*resourcev1alpha2.PodSchedulingContext{schedulingInfo},
    			classes:     []*resourcev1alpha2.ResourceClass{resourceClass},
    			prepare: prepare{
    				prebind: change{
    					scheduling: func(in *resourcev1alpha2.PodSchedulingContext) *resourcev1alpha2.PodSchedulingContext {
    						// This does not actually conflict with setting the
    Registered: Sat Jun 15 01:39:40 UTC 2024
    - Last Modified: Mon May 27 07:57:10 UTC 2024
    - 61.9K bytes
    - Viewed (0)
  4. pkg/scheduler/framework/plugins/dynamicresources/dynamicresources.go

    	defaultClaimParameters := resourcev1alpha2.ResourceClaimParameters{
    		Shareable: true,
    		DriverRequests: []resourcev1alpha2.DriverRequests{
    			{
    				DriverName: class.DriverName,
    				Requests: []resourcev1alpha2.ResourceRequest{
    					{
    Registered: Sat Jun 15 01:39:40 UTC 2024
    - Last Modified: Thu May 30 15:22:37 UTC 2024
    - 75.9K bytes
    - Viewed (0)
  5. pkg/scheduler/framework/plugins/dynamicresources/structuredparameters.go

    			}
    		}
    	}
    
    	return model, nil
    }
    
    func newClaimController(logger klog.Logger, class *resourcev1alpha2.ResourceClass, classParameters *resourcev1alpha2.ResourceClassParameters, claimParameters *resourcev1alpha2.ResourceClaimParameters) (*claimController, error) {
    	// Each node driver is separate from the others. Each driver may have
    Registered: Sat Jun 15 01:39:40 UTC 2024
    - Last Modified: Fri Mar 22 09:03:22 UTC 2024
    - 8.7K bytes
    - Viewed (0)
  6. pkg/registry/resource/rest/storage_resource.go

    	if resource := "resourceclasses"; apiResourceConfigSource.ResourceEnabled(resourcev1alpha2.SchemeGroupVersion.WithResource(resource)) {
    		resourceClassStorage, err := resourceclassstore.NewREST(restOptionsGetter)
    		if err != nil {
    			return nil, err
    		}
    		storage[resource] = resourceClassStorage
    	}
    
    	if resource := "resourceclaims"; apiResourceConfigSource.ResourceEnabled(resourcev1alpha2.SchemeGroupVersion.WithResource(resource)) {
    Registered: Sat Jun 15 01:39:40 UTC 2024
    - Last Modified: Thu Mar 07 21:22:55 UTC 2024
    - 5.1K bytes
    - Viewed (0)
  7. pkg/scheduler/testing/wrappers.go

    type ResourceClaimWrapper struct{ resourcev1alpha2.ResourceClaim }
    
    // MakeResourceClaim creates a ResourceClaim wrapper.
    func MakeResourceClaim() *ResourceClaimWrapper {
    	return &ResourceClaimWrapper{resourcev1alpha2.ResourceClaim{}}
    }
    
    // FromResourceClaim creates a ResourceClaim wrapper from some existing object.
    func FromResourceClaim(other *resourcev1alpha2.ResourceClaim) *ResourceClaimWrapper {
    Registered: Sat Jun 15 01:39:40 UTC 2024
    - Last Modified: Mon May 27 07:57:10 UTC 2024
    - 42.1K bytes
    - Viewed (0)
  8. pkg/controller/resourceclaim/controller.go

    						Controller: ptr.To(true),
    					},
    				},
    			},
    			Spec: resourcev1alpha2.PodSchedulingContextSpec{
    				SelectedNode: pod.Spec.NodeName,
    				// There is no need for negotiation about
    				// potential and suitable nodes anymore, so
    				// PotentialNodes can be left empty.
    			},
    		}
    Registered: Sat Jun 15 01:39:40 UTC 2024
    - Last Modified: Thu May 09 03:34:25 UTC 2024
    - 37.1K bytes
    - Viewed (0)
  9. pkg/kubelet/cm/dra/claiminfo_test.go

    		description    string
    		claim          *resourcev1alpha2.ResourceClaim
    		expectedResult *ClaimInfo
    	}{
    		{
    			description: "successfully created object",
    			claim: &resourcev1alpha2.ResourceClaim{
    				ObjectMeta: metav1.ObjectMeta{
    					UID:       claimUID,
    					Name:      claimName,
    					Namespace: namespace,
    				},
    				Status: resourcev1alpha2.ResourceClaimStatus{
    					DriverName: driverName,
    Registered: Sat Jun 15 01:39:40 UTC 2024
    - Last Modified: Fri May 03 13:30:31 UTC 2024
    - 21K bytes
    - Viewed (0)
  10. pkg/kubelet/cm/dra/state/state_checkpoint_test.go

    limitations under the License.
    */
    
    package state
    
    import (
    	"os"
    	"path"
    	"strings"
    	"testing"
    
    	"github.com/stretchr/testify/assert"
    
    	resourcev1alpha2 "k8s.io/api/resource/v1alpha2"
    	"k8s.io/apimachinery/pkg/util/sets"
    	"k8s.io/kubernetes/pkg/kubelet/checkpointmanager"
    	testutil "k8s.io/kubernetes/pkg/kubelet/cm/cpumanager/state/testing"
    )
    
    Registered: Sat Jun 15 01:39:40 UTC 2024
    - Last Modified: Thu Mar 07 21:22:13 UTC 2024
    - 11.9K bytes
    - Viewed (0)
Back to top